Jordan Clarkson drops 40 to lead the Utah Jazz past the Philadelphia 76ers

When it was all over, Donovan Mitchell sprinted at Jordan Clarkson, a pair of water bottles in his hand, and doused the Utah Jazz’s sixth man.

That was as close as anyone came to cooling down Clarkson on Monday night at Vivint Arena.

The Jazz guard torched the nets, scoring 40 points to help his team beat the Philadelphia 76ers 134-123.

The Sixers were the best team in the East as of Monday night, but they couldn’t handle the West’s best, as the Jazz (23-5) reeled off their eighth win in a row.

“The biggest thing for me is them believing in me,” Clarkson said.
